A post advertising an event in Norwich city centre has been called into question after the council insisted its venue is not hosting it.
A page on Facebook was set up this week advertising an Ibiza Orchestra Live concert in Chapelfield Gardens on October 1, an event which also has its own website.
The page is inviting people to register their interest in the event and submit details to be given updates on ticket sales.
However, Norwich City Council has thrown the event into question by insisting the park is not booked for this event.
A spokesman said on Thursday morning: "We have become aware, via social media posts and discussions with other agencies, that an event called Ibiza Orchestra Live is being promoted as taking place on October 1 at Chapelfield Gardens.
“This is incorrect, as the event’s organisers have not contacted us and we have a tentative booking at the park for the same date regardless."
The event's organisers have since said there has been a "miscommunication" with the council.
The event page, which was set up on Tuesday this week, claims that the event will be an "epic spectacular".
The advert says: "For one night only get ready to be taken back to the white isle with some of the most iconic Ibiza tracks of all time performed by the incredible Ibiza Orchestra."
The Ibiza Orchestra Live website contains listings for similar events across the country, in locations such as Milton Keynes, Northampton and Swansea.
